About Potter County Records Archive

The Potter County Records Archive, located in Amarillo, TX, is a collection of valuable documents that includes records on organizations, governments, and businesses in the Potter County area. Archival records include reports, manuscripts, minutes, correspondence, and other documents related to past events. These records help people research and analyze past events, including preserving Texas history and establishing historical information. Many archival records are available to the public.
